It’s an oft-repeated saying in photography that the camera doesn’t matter. All that fancy equipment is a waste of money, and good shots are from inspired photographers with well-trained eyes.
Of course no one actually believes that.
Clearly some photos are just too good to be taken with some $200 camera from Target, and there must be a reason that pros can buy two-thousand dollars lenses and three-thousand dollar camera bodies. The “camera doesn’t matter” folklore is all touchy-feely and inspirational and rolls off the tongue easily enough, and then everyone runs back to their Nikon rumor sites and over-analyzes the differences between various models, and thinks about how much better photos will turn out after the next hardware refresh cycle.
But the original saying is actually correct. It’s just hard to accept, because it’s fun to compare and lust after all the toys available to the modern photographer. I’ve finally realized that some of those photos that once made me say “Wow, I wish I had a camera like that!” might look casual, but often involve elaborate lighting set-ups. If you could pull back and see more than just the framed shot, there would be a light box over here, and a flash bounced off of a big white sheet over there, and so on. Yes, there’s a lot of work involved, but the camera is incorrectly assumed to be doing more than it really is. In fact it’s difficult to find a truly bad camera.
What, if anything, does this have to do with programming?
Life is good if you have applications or tools or games that you want to write. Even a language like Ruby, which tends to hang near the bottom of any performance-oriented benchmark, is thousands of times faster than BASICs that people were learning to program 8-bit home computers with in the 1980s. That’s not an exaggeration, I do mean thousands.
Far, far, too much time has been spent debating the merits of various programming languages. Until one comes along that truly gives me a full magnitude increase in productivity over everything else, I’m good.
Categories: Blogs Programming in the 21st Century
Erlang on Twitter
» voluntas (V): winamp cloud は Erlang/OTP で出来てるのか ... 。さらに cowboy 使ってるとか素敵だ。
winamp cloud は Erlang/OTP で出来てるのか ... 。さらに cowboy 使ってるとか素敵だ。
» tajgur (Martin Wiso): Yeah still at office. Fixing Erlang, Ruby, HTML… anything more? :-)
Yeah still at office. Fixing Erlang, Ruby, HTML… anything more? :-)
» TibidyUS (Tibidy): All about #Erlang. Tagged on http://t.co/eGC5FTsYS2
All about #Erlang. Tagged on http://t.co/eGC5FTsYS2
» stevevinoski (Steve Vinoski): heading to Erlang Factory Lite Dublin #ErlangFactory #erlang
heading to Erlang Factory Lite Dublin #ErlangFactory #erlang
» introspection (Guillaume Dumas): Faster than GPU: Now you can use Quantum Computing with… #Numpy! What about Erlang? :D http://t.co/h8U5HMZWHy #RIPRSA c/@mdu4rt3
Faster than GPU: Now you can use Quantum Computing with… #Numpy! What about Erlang? :D http://t.co/h8U5HMZWHy #RIPRSA c/@mdu4rt3
» TrainByTweet_VO (TrainByTweet_VO): VOIP: #Engineering #Network #VOIP #Erlang #Ethernet #Codec #Voice #Bandwidth #Signaling #Protocol #Firewall #Security #Encryption
VOIP: #Engineering #Network #VOIP #Erlang #Ethernet #Codec #Voice #Bandwidth #Signaling #Protocol #Firewall #Security #Encryption
Number of aggregated posts: 10650
Most recent article: May 20, 2013
» Moraru on This is Why You Spent All that Time Learning to Program: It is true that computer science was a pain in the back at time that i’ve had to learn it…
» Commercial hand dryers on Couchbase Meetup at new HQ: Buy online from here where you will get so much of variety in Commercial hand dryers for people. If you…
» Fort McMurray Homes on Motivated Reasoning and Erlang vs Python vs Node: I don’t really understand why this post is motivational? I don’t even see a post, just a title. Fort McMurray…